Structural formula: {0} (CAS {1})

Fluopyram is a member of the class of benzamides, obtained by formal condensation of the carboxy group of 2-(trifluoromethyl)benzoic acid with the amino group of 2-[3-chloro-5-(trifluoromethyl)pyridin-2-yl]ethylamine. A fungicide used for foiliar application and as a seed treatment in order to control botrystis, powdery mildew and other diseases. It has a role as an EC 1.3.5.1 [succinate dehydrogenase (quinone)] inhibitor and an antifungal agrochemical. It is a member of benzamides, a member of pyridines, an organochlorine compound, a member of (trifluoromethyl)benzenes and a benzamide fungicide.

Source: ChEBI

Identity
Molecular formulaC16H11ClF6N2O
Molecular weight396.71 g/mol
IUPAC nameN-[2-[3-chloro-5-(trifluoromethyl)-2-pyridinyl]ethyl]-2-(trifluoromethyl)benzamide
InChIKeyKVDJTXBXMWJJEF-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ILESC1=CC=C(C(=C1)C(=O)NCCC2=C(C=C(C=N2)C(F)(F)F)Cl)C(F)(F)F

Computed by PubChem (NCBI)
